Samsung has officially started rolling out its latest software update, One UI 7 based on Android 15, in India along with select other markets. Following a series of delays, the update is initially being pushed to the company’s newest flagship models.
The technology giant has highlighted that the rollout timeline for India may vary depending on how stable and reliable the update proves during the deployment process. Users are encouraged to regularly check their device settings to see when the One UI 7 update becomes available.
Check which models are getting the update
According to the schedule shared for India, the Galaxy S24, Galaxy S24+, and Galaxy S24 Ultra are among the first to receive the One UI 7 update. The update will also be made available for Galaxy Z Flip6 and Galaxy Z Fold6 phones.
Samsung will bring the updates for the Galaxy S24 FE in May. The update rollout will extend to the Galaxy S23 series and older models, starting with the Galaxy Z Flip 3 and Galaxy Z Fold 3.
It is important to note that India is not the only country receiving the update. Samsung Community forum discussions suggest that users in Bangladesh, Nepal, and various Middle Eastern countries will also get the One UI 7 software. This expansion comes after the initial release in South Korea and Europe, where the rollout was temporarily paused and later resumed over the past few weeks.
One UI 7 features: Fresh UI redesign, enhanced widgets, new battery tools, and more
One UI 7 brings a major redesign to Samsung’s user interface. Users will notice separate pages for notifications and the Quick Panel. The Quick Panel now offers increased customisation options, such as a dedicated volume slider. In addition, the update introduces revamped app icons, redesigned stock apps, a refreshed camera app design optimised for one-handed use, and enhanced Galaxy AI features.
Samsung has also introduced new widget styles along with an array of improved lock screen and home screen widgets. The update brings smoother and more fluid animations across the system, making everyday interactions feel more lively. A redesigned battery icon now appears in the status bar, accompanied by a new charging animation and enhanced battery health protection tools.
